How binding are arbitration awards?

Ask a Childrens Law lawyer in Hazelwood Park

Arbitration awards are generally binding and enforceable under the law.;They can be enforced in the same manner as court judgments, with limited grounds for challenge.

What compensation can be claimed for medical negligence?

Ask a Childrens Law lawyer in Hazelwood Park

Compensation for medical negligence can cover medical expenses, lost wages, pain and suffering, and future care costs.;In some cases, compensation for loss of enjoyment of life and psychological harm may also be awarded.
